Why Build a Community on Facebook?
Facebook is a powerful platform for fostering community. With over 2.8 billion active users, it provides businesses in Pretoria with a vast audience to connect with. A strong Facebook community can lead to:
- Increased Brand Loyalty: Engaging with your audience on a personal level fosters brand loyalty.
- Improved Customer Feedback: A community allows for direct feedback and insights from your audience.
- Higher Engagement Rates: Active communities see higher post engagement, leading to increased visibility on the platform.
1. Define Your Community Goals
Start by identifying your objectives for building a Facebook community. Consider whether you want to:
- Create a space for customer support
- Share industry insights and updates
- Foster discussions around shared interests or products
2. Choose the Right Community Format
Decide whether to create a Facebook Group or a Page for your community. While Pages are great for broadcasting information, Groups facilitate conversation and engagement. Consider your goals when making this choice.
3. Engage with Your Audience
Interaction is key to community growth. Here are some effective engagement strategies:
- Ask Questions: Encourage discussions by posing open-ended questions relevant to your audience.
- Share User-Generated Content: Showcase your followers’ content to build a sense of belonging and appreciation.
- Host Live Events: Conduct live Q&A sessions or webinars to foster real-time interaction.
4. Promote Your Community
Use your existing channels to promote your Facebook community. Strategies include:
- Announcing your community through email newsletters
- Promoting it on your website and social media platforms
- Incentivizing sign-ups through exclusive offers or content
5. Monitor and Moderate
Ensure a safe and welcoming environment by actively managing your community. Regularly monitor discussions to foster healthy interaction and address any issues promptly. Establish clear rules for behavior to maintain a positive atmosphere.
